Blues rock is a fusion genre and form of rock music that relies on the chords/scales and instrumental improvisation of blues. [3] [4] It is mostly an electric ensemble-style music with instrumentation similar to electric blues and rock (electric guitar, electric bass guitar, and drums, sometimes with keyboards and harmonica).

Blues-Rock Music Style Overview | AllMusic Pop/Rock • Rock & Roll/Roots Blues-Rock Though much early rock & roll was based in the blues, Blues-Rock didn't fully develop into a subgenre until the late-'60s. Blues-rock emphasized two specific things -- the traditional, three-chord blues song and instrumental improvisation.
